Summary

The aim of this study was to reheat the skin in different ethnic groups after application of cryotherapy.

Conditions

  • Body Temperature Changes

Interventions

PROCEDURE

cryotherapy application

* Height, weight and BMI verification * subjects in supine position after 20 minutes of resting * cryotherapy application by cold thermal bag (thermoGel brand) size P * 15-20 cm above the ASIS * temperature verified before and after cryotherapy application with an infrared thermometer CA 380 CASON brand, Brazil
